Mattias Engdegård
2065316749 Make comint-tests more robust (bug#38813)
* test/lisp/comint-tests.el (comint-test-no-password-function)
(comint-test-password-function-with-value)
(comint-test-password-function-with-nil):
Call accept-process-output as many times as needed, with a slightly
more generous timeout (100 ms), after sending the Password: prompt to
the process, since there must be time for some back-and-forth
communication.  Also clear the process-query-on-exit flag, since it
doesn't go well with noninteractive tests.

Mattias Engdegård
82b4e48c59 Allow characters and single-char strings in rx charsets
The `not' and `intersection' forms, and `or' inside these forms,
now accept characters and single-character strings as arguments.
Previously, they had to be wrapped in `any' forms.
This does not add expressive power but is a convenience and is easily
understood.

* doc/lispref/searching.texi (Rx Constructs): Amend the documentation.
* etc/NEWS: Announce the change.
* lisp/emacs-lisp/rx.el (rx--charset-p, rx--translate-not)
(rx--charset-intervals, rx): Accept characters and 1-char strings in
more places.
* test/lisp/emacs-lisp/rx-tests.el (rx-not, rx-charset-or)
(rx-def-in-charset-or, rx-intersection): Test the change.

Mattias Engdegård
ea93326cc0 Add union' and intersection' to rx (bug#37849)
These character set operations, together with `not' for set
complement, improve the compositionality of rx, and reduce duplication
in complicated cases.  Named character classes are not permitted in
set operations.

* lisp/emacs-lisp/rx.el (rx--translate-any): Split into multiple
functions.
(rx--foldl, rx--parse-any, rx--generate-alt, rx--intervals-to-alt)
(rx--complement-intervals, rx--intersect-intervals)
(rx--union-intervals, rx--charset-intervals, rx--charset-union)
(rx--charset-all, rx--charset-intersection, rx--translate-union)
(rx--translate-intersection): New.
(rx--translate-not, rx--translate-form, rx--builtin-forms, rx):
Add `union' and `intersection'.
* test/lisp/emacs-lisp/rx-tests.el (rx-union ,rx-def-in-union)
(rx-intersection, rx-def-in-intersection): New tests.
* doc/lispref/searching.texi (Rx Constructs):
* etc/NEWS:
Document `union' and `intersection'.

Stephen Gildea
9ce67baa9a time-stamp: add support for time zone numeric offset
* time-stamp.el: Implement %:z as expanding to the numeric time zone
offset, to address the feature request of bug#32931.  Do not document it
yet, to discourage compatibility problems in mixed Emacs 26 and Emacs 27
environments.  Documentation will be added in a subsequent release at
least two years later.  (We cannot yet use %z for numeric time zone
because in Emacs 26 it was documented to do something else.)

* time-stamp-tests.el (time-stamp-test-format-time-zone): expand this
test and break it into two tests, time-stamp-test-format-time-zone-name
and time-stamp-test-format-time-zone-offset.
